A high-contrast serif with strong thick-to-thin transitions, sharply tapered joins, and bracketed wedge-like serifs. Capitals are sturdy and slightly wide with crisp terminals, while the lowercase shows a traditional text rhythm with clearly modeled bowls and pronounced entry/exit strokes. Curves are smooth and controlled, counters are moderately open, and spacing reads even in running text, giving paragraphs a solid, ink-on-paper presence.

Well-suited to book typography, long-form editorial, and magazine layouts where a traditional serif texture is desired. It also performs strongly in headlines, pull quotes, and title pages that benefit from weighty capitals and crisp contrast.

The overall tone is classic and authoritative, with a distinctly bookish, editorial feel. Its strong contrast and sculpted serifs add a formal, slightly dramatic flavor suited to heritage or institutional contexts rather than casual UI.

The design appears intended to deliver a conventional, historically informed text serif with elevated contrast and confident presence—aiming for readability with a refined, formal character appropriate for serious publishing and classic branding.

Numerals and punctuation carry the same engraved, calligraphic influence, with compact, weighty figures and clear differentiation. The sample text suggests good word-shape clarity at larger text sizes, while the pronounced contrast and fine hairlines make it especially impactful in print-like settings.
